Question to the Home Office:
To ask the Secretary of State for the Home Department, what plans she has to review the minimum income requirements for non-EEA family members.
The Supreme Court has upheld the lawfulness of the minimum income requirement for spouse visas, which prevents burdens on the taxpayer and promotes integration. The Supreme Court agreed that it strikes a fair balance between the interests of those wishing to sponsor a spouse to settle in the UK and of the community in general.
